To mimic amphiphilic α-helices, a new scaffold was designed based on a bis-benzamide that places four side-chain functional groups found at the i, i+2, i+5, and i+7 positions of a helix. Its two hydrogen bonds fix the conformation and provide accurate bifacial arrangement of the four substituents, simultaneously representing two opposing helical sides. 为了模拟两亲性的α-螺旋,基于双苯甲酰胺设计了一种新的支架,该支架将四个侧链官能团置于螺旋的i,i + 2,i + 5和i + 7位置。它的两个氢键固定构象并提供四个取代基的精确双面排列,同时代表两个相对的螺旋面。实现了双苯甲酰胺的有效合成途径,并通过X射线晶体学证实了其优异的α-螺旋模拟性。
